Early 20th Century Bookcase

1900 - 1920
Description

Here we have for sale today this Early 20th Century Open Bookcase.

Dating 1920 ish and all made in mahogany, with solid sides and having five fixed shelves to include the top, top shelf fitted with this gallery on three sides.

Original polish plus patina its this medium mahogany colour, having this replacement outside back, the inside back has been newly lined with this Tarragon Green 100% lien fabric (please see pictures)

Solid in all its joints with NO woodworm.

Early 20th-century bookcases, particularly from the Edwardian period, often feature streamlined silhouettes, solid wood construction such as mahogany or oak, and practical open shelves designed for accessible literary storage.

Cabinetmakers predominantly used hardwoods such as mahogany, oak, or walnut, sometimes incorporating fabric or paper backings to protect book bindings from raw timber surfaces.

Authentic pieces typically display hand-finished joinery, age-appropriate timber patina, original backing boards or linings, and consistent wear along shelf edges where books were frequently retrieved.

An open bookcase can be integrated into contemporary living spaces or home offices by mixing books with ceramics, curated sculptures, and potted plants to create a balanced visual display.

Preserve the timber by dusting regularly with a soft cloth and applying a high-quality beeswax paste annually, while keeping the piece away from direct heat sources and damp external walls.
